The five-star Renaissance Paris Arc de Triomphe Hotel is located few steps from the world-famous landmark and Champs-Elysées Avenue. Its iconic façade has been designed by the French architect, Christian de Portzamparc.

The most breathtaking of Arc de Triomphe Paris hotels, it offers a thoroughly modern design, and upscale guest rooms with balcony or bow-window and spacious suites appointed with tasteful decor.

Business and leisure guests alike will appreciate internet access, the onsite fitness center, and the foodie favorite Solis Restaurant, serving contemporary Mediterranean cuisine by Amine Ifakren.

Green Key
a hallmark of sustainable tourism Green Key certification is a leading standard for excellence in environmental responsibility and sustainable operation within the tourism industry. It is a voluntary label based on a set of rigorous criteria decided at the international level. Managed by the Foundation for Environmental Education (FEE), this international certification program recognizes tourism establishments across over 60 countries. An independent jury awards the label for one year.
